Casillas Biography
The future goalkeeper of the Spanish national team was born on May 20, 1981 on the outskirts of Madrid in the town of Mostoles. This is a small town, whose inhabitants mainly work in factories. Since childhood, Casillas spent a lot of time with his peers, playing football. He really enjoyed standing in the goal. The boy's father was an avid football fan. Therefore, sometimes he took his son to Real Madrid matches. Iker was so inspired by the atmosphere of large stadiums that he persuaded dad to enroll him in a football school.
At eight years old, his father took Casillas to view in Real Madrid. The boy was praised, but not taken because of his too young age. And a year later Iker was enrolled in the world-famous academy.
Casillas went through all the age teams of Real Madrid, and from the age of 15 he began to be called up to the Spanish national teams. So he three times became the world champion in 15, 16 and 21 years.
In 1999, the young goalkeeper was called to the base of Real. And just ahead of the Champions League final, the club's main goalkeeper was injured. The head coach took a chance and put Iker on the gate. As a result, a dry victory was won, and Casillas became famous throughout the country.
After that, however, he was returned to the second team to receive game practice. But in 2001, finally transferred to the basis of Real. And again, this was the Champions League final, in which the Royal Club beat Bayer from Leverkusen.
From this moment Casillas became the main goalkeeper of Real Madrid for many years. He was always distinguished by the ability to play on the goal line, as well as quick reaction, jumping ability and ability to control the defenders. Iker has played more than 500 games as part of the Madrid club. During this time, he became the champion of Spain five times, won the Champions League three times, and won the Spanish Cup twice.
In parallel with a successful club career, Casillas became a real hero of the Spanish national team, which, with his direct participation, was able to win twice at the European Championship and once at the World Championship in 2010. Iker five times recognized as the best goalkeeper of the year according to FIFA.
But nothing in this world can be eternal. Therefore, Casillas' career is gradually moving to its sunset. In 2015, he moved from Real Madrid to the Portuguese Porto. At first, his club was not doing very well, but then Iker became the main goalkeeper and helped his team win the Portuguese title in 2018. While the 37-year-old goalkeeper does not think about ending his career and continues to delight loyal fans with his game.
